What are the effects of altitude on coffee flavor? Why do higher altitudes produce better coffee quality? What is the ideal altitude for coffee beans?
The quality of coffee beans is primarily determined by the content of precursor substances that transform into aromatic compounds during roasting. As coffee is a plant, besides variety and processing methods, the growing environment significantly impacts coffee quality. Among various factors (latitude, climate, soil), altitude plays a crucial role in determining coffee flavor and overall quality.

Coffee Varieties: An Introduction to Arabica and Robusta
There are many coffee varieties, but the two most common main species are: Arabica and Robusta! Among the coffee beans on the market, unless specifically mentioned as Robusta variety coffee, other names you encounter such as Yirgacheffe, Mandheling, Colombia, etc., all belong to the Arabica species category.

What is Black Coffee? Why is Cold Drip Coffee Expensive? How to Make Cold Brew Coffee? What's the Difference with Americano?
Black coffee generally refers to pure coffee with nothing added except water. Americano, pour-over, cold drip, and others are all types of black coffee. Sumatra and Mandheling Golden Mandheling Comparison: Higher Body, Lower Acidity, Traditional Wet Hulling Method
The Mandheling growing region is located in the southern part of Sumatra Island. However, in earlier times, they would transport the harvested green coffee beans to Medan for export. Therefore, similar to Mocha, for quite a long period, Sumatra coffee was often equated with Mandheling coffee.
